原始碼安裝zabbix

2022-03-22 04:40:45 字數 3282 閱讀 3438

yum

install libxml2-devel net-snmp-devel libevent-devel curl-devel pcre* mariadb-devel php-fpm

./configure --prefix=/usr/local/zabbix --enable-server --enable-agent

--enable-proxy --with-mysql=/usr/local/mysql/bin/mysql_config --enable-ipv6

--with-net-snmp --with-libcurl --with-libxml2

匯入資料庫:

groupadd zabbix

useradd -g zabbix zabbix

mysql>create database zabbix character set utf8;

mysql> grant all on zabbix.* to zabbix@localhost identified by '

zabbix@qaz';

mysql>flush privileges;

# vim /usr/local/zabbix/etc/zabbix_server.conf

logfile=/usr/local/zabbix/log/zabbix_server.log //

日誌檔案存放的路徑

pidfile=/usr/local/zabbix/zabbix_server.pid //

pid檔案存放的路徑

dbhost=localhost //

資料庫伺服器位址

dbname=zabbix //

資料庫名字

dbuser=zabbix //

連線資料庫的使用者名稱

dbpassword=zabbix@qaz //

連線資料庫使用者的密碼

dbsocket=/var/lib/mysql/mysql.sock //

指定連線mysql的socket,mysql配置的client sock檔案路徑

dbport=3306

//資料庫埠

timeout=4

//超時時間

logslowqueries=3000

//慢查詢記錄的時間

# mkdir /usr/local/zabbix/log

# chown zabbix.zabbix /usr/local/zabbix/log

啟動:chown zabbix.zabbix /usr/local/zabbix/

/usr/local/zabbix/sbin/zabbix_server -c /usr/local/zabbix/etc/zabbix_server.conf

web介面:

cp -r /root/zabbix-5.0.0/ui/ /var/www/

chown -r www.www /var/www

二.安裝php-fpm7.2

//

原始碼安裝

yuminstall openssl openssl-devel curl curl-devel libjpeg libjpeg-devel libpng \

libpng-devel freetype freetype-devel pcre pcre-devel libxslt libxslt-devel bzip2

bzip2-devel

./configure --prefix=/usr/local/php --with-curl --with-freetype-dir --with-gd \

--with-gettext --with-iconv-dir --with-kerberos --with-libdir=lib64 \

--with-libxml-dir --with-mysqli --with-openssl --with-pcre-regex --with-pdo-mysql \

--with-pdo-sqlite --with-pear --with-png-dir --with-jpeg-dir --with-xmlrpc \

--with-xsl --with-zlib --with-bz2 --with-mhash --enable-fpm --enable-bcmath \

--enable-libxml --enable-inline-optimization --enable-mbregex \

--enable-mbstring --enable-opcache --enable-pcntl --enable-shmop --enable-soap \

--enable-sockets --enable-sysvsem --enable-sysvshm --enable-xml --enable-zip

make && make

install

//yum 安裝

三.nginx配置

user  www;

server

登入:  

http://網域名稱 初始賬號:admin 密碼:zabbix

顯示字型異常

修改ui/include/defines.inc.php下面兩行.

define(

'zbx_graph_font_name

', '

simsun');

define(

'zbx_font_name

', '

simsun');

重新整理頁面.

zabbix原始碼安裝

1 zabbix server安裝指令碼 yum install y libevent devel wget tar gcc gcc c make net snmp devel libxml2 devel libcurl devel groupadd zabbix useradd g zabbix ...

zabbix原始碼安裝

2 安裝依賴庫 yum y install net snmp devel libxml2 devel libcurl devel libevent libevent devel 3 解壓並編譯 tar zxvf zabbix 3.4.2.tar.gz cd zabbix 3.4.2 configur...

原始碼編譯安裝zabbix

準本環境 centos7系統 192.168.124.204 關閉防火牆 關閉selinux yum y install vim wget 解壓安裝包並進入目錄 root localhost tar xf zabbix 4.4.0.tar.gz cd usr local zabbix 4.4.0 編...